TP-Link Systems Inc., a global provider of consumer and business networking products, has announced it has successfully demonstrated Wi-Fi 8 connectivity, transmitting data with a prototype device developed through a joint industry partnership. This achievement, the company boasts, represents a major step toward defining the next generation of wireless technology.
According to the company, the test successfully validated both the Wi-Fi 8 beacon and data throughput, confirming the viability of the technology and marking a critical milestone for the development of the format. TP-Link suggests the technology is poised to deliver the ultra-reliable wireless performance that the industry will require as more devices and bandwidth-intensive applications come online.
